Celebrity plush collectibles are soft toys modelled on musicians, artists and film characters, made in limited runs and bought by adults to display rather than to play with. They sit somewhere between fan merchandise and designer vinyl toys.
Why they took off
Three things happened at once. Kawaii aesthetics moved from niche to mainstream. Designer toy culture taught adults it was normal to collect objects that look like toys. And short-form video rewarded objects that are instantly recognisable in a two-second clip.
A plush of a recognisable artist satisfies all three at the same time.
Who collects them
Mostly adults between 18 and 34, buying for themselves. The second-largest group is people buying a gift for a friend whose music taste they know well. Almost nobody buys these for children, which is why the pricing and the detail level sit above ordinary plush toys.
What separates a good one from a bad one
- Recognisability at a glance. If you need a caption to know who it is, the design failed.
- Detail that survives handling. Embroidered features last; glued-on plastic does not.
- Fabric quality. Short-pile polyester holds shape. Long shaggy pile mats within weeks.
- Limited runs. Scarcity is most of what makes a collectible a collectible.
How to display them
Keep them out of direct sunlight, which fades synthetic dye faster than most people expect. Dust with a lint roller every few weeks. A shelf at eye level with 10 to 15 cm between pieces reads better than a crowded row.

Where this goes next
The category is still young enough that most designs are made by small independent studios rather than licensed manufacturers. That is what keeps the runs short and the designs unusual — and it is why two collectors rarely own the same shelf.
